How much does it cost to rent a home in North Polk?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
North Polk 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,753 | $700 | $4,500 |
North Polk 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,213 | $600 | $9,500 |
North Polk 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,661 | $650 | $10,000+ |
North Polk 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,714 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
North Polk 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,056 | $2,240 | $10,000+ |
North Polk 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$9,754 | $3,995 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about North Polk
What type of rentals are currently available in North Polk?
There are currently 1543 Apartments for Rent in North Polk, FL with pricing that ranges from $133 to $27,880. There are also 4259 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in North Polk ranging from $600 to $45,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in North Polk?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in North Polk ranges from $600 to $45,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,052.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in North Polk?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in North Polk range from $1,290 to $15,840,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$600 to $9,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,430.
